RUBBER COMPOSITION AND TIRE CONTAINING VEGETABLE OIL EXTENDED STYRENE/BUTADIENE ELASTOMER AND RESIN

A rubber composition and a tire comprising such a rubber composition is disclosed. The rubber composition comprises, based on parts by weight per 100 parts by weight elastomer (phr):(A) conjugated diene-based elastomers comprising:(1) from 25 to 60 phr of a styrene/butadiene elastomer (SBR) extended with vegetable triglyceride oil, preferably of 25 to 60 phr of a solution polymerized styrene/butadiene elastomer (SSBR) extended with vegetable triglyceride oil, wherein said SBR or said SSBR respectively has a Tg in a range of from -20°C to +10°C and has a bound styrene content in a range of from 25 to 50 percent;(2) from 75 to 40 phr of at least one additional conjugated diene-based elastomer comprising at least one of polybutadiene and cis 1,4-polyisoprene rubber or natural rubber;(B) 50 to 200 phr of a reinforcing filler comprising (i) silica, preferably precipitated silica, or (ii) a combination of carbon black and silica, preferably precipitated silica; wherein said reinforcing filler further contains a silica coupler for said silica having a moiety reactive with hydroxyl groups on said silica and another different moiety interactive with said diene-based elastomers; and(C) 5 to 50 phr, alternatively from 20 to 35 phr, of a resin comprising at least one of styrene/alphamethylstyrene copolymer resin, terpene-phenol resin, coumarone-indene resin, petroleum hydrocarbon resin, terpene polymer resin, rosin derived resin, modified rosin acid resin, and styrene/alphamethylstyrene resin.
